Inclusion criteria

Inclusion criteria: An anatomic left trisectionectomy, a right hepatectomy, a left hepatectomy or a right posterior sectionectomy was planned Written informed consent

Exclusion criteria

Exclusion criteria: Pregnancy or suspicion of pregnancy. History of hypersensitivity to ICG.
